How levels here could affect nearby areas

7.92m
Water reaches the highest level recorded at this measuring station (recorded on 3 November 2000)
Historical event: Flooding to properties at Bishopthorpe, York
Historical event: Flooding to properties at Naburn, York
Historical event: Flooding to propertiesg at Acaster Malbis, York
7.90m
Historical event: Flooding to roads in Cawood area
7.70m
Historical event: Flooding to properties at Cawood, Selby
7.10m
Property flooding is possible above this level. One or more flood warnings may be issued
6.10m
Low lying land flooding is possible above this level. One or more flood alerts may be issued
This is the top of the normal range
1.55m
Latest level

Flooding might not happen again at the same historical levels. This may be because flood management schemes are now in place.
